#4bdc6e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4bdc6e is composed of 29.4% red, 86.3% green and 43.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 65.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 50%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 134.5 degrees, a saturation of 67.4% and a lightness of 57.8%. #4bdc6e color hex could be obtained by blending #96ffdc with #00b900.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

Shades and Tints of #4bdc6e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#effcf2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4bdc6e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8d9a90 is the less saturated color, while #2afd5d is the most saturated one.
